Resumo

Acerola by-products (AB) have been used as raw material for extracting active compounds; however, there were no studies related to the use of the remaining acerola by-product (RAB) from this extraction. This portion still has fibers and can be used for the production of cellulose nanofibrils (CNFs); therefore, the main objective of this study was to evaluate the production of CNFs using AB and RAB and to investigate whether the extraction can be a treatment step before bleaching/acid hydrolysis. AB and RAB were characterized before and after being chemically treated (AB_CT and RAB_CT, respectively). The fibers extracted from the RAB showed the highest cellulose contents (RAB: 36.6 % and RAB_CT: 69.9 %), suggesting that the extraction process had an impact on by-product defibrillation. The same trends were observed for CNFs produced by acid hydrolysis. CNFs based on RAB showed higher yield (CNF_RAB: 25.2 % and CNF_RAB_CT: 24.2 %), higher crystallinity index (CNF_RAB: 68.3 % and CNF_RAB_CT: 71.7%) and higher thermal stability compared to CNFs extracted from AB and AB_CT. This study proved that it is feasible to use by-products after removing the active compounds for CNF production without other pre-treatments or in association with chemical treatment to obtain more crystalline and thermally stable CNFs.
